Dogecoin, the cryptocurrency that began as a lighthearted joke featuring the Shiba Inu meme, has carved out a unique niche in the digital financial landscape. Unlike many cryptocurrencies born from complex technological innovation or ambitious whitepapers, Dogecoin originated from the playful creativity of the internet. It was created by software engineers Billy Markus and Jackson Palmer in 2013, who sought to develop a fun alternative to Bitcoin. They drew inspiration from a popular meme of the time, and the coins branding, complete with the iconic dog, reflected this humorous intent. Initially, it was a fringe project, but it quickly gained traction through community enthusiasm and social media virality.

The cornerstone of Guardiolas philosophy is the concept of positional play, or Juego de Posicin. This system requires players to maintain specific geometric shapes on the pitch, ensuring numerical superiority in key zones. Unlike traditional formations that assign static roles, Guardiolas system is fluid. Full-backs become wingers, midfielders rotate positions, and the lines of play shift dynamically to stretch and disorganize the opposition. The goal is to control the game through short, intricate passing sequences known as tiki-taka, which not only maintain possession but also force opponents into errors. This style demands extreme technical proficiency, high football IQ, and immense physical stamina. The training sessions at his clubs are legendary for their intensity and precision. Guardiola drills his players in movement patterns until they react instinctively, turning complex tactical concepts into second nature.
